Well if x=5 then 4x=20 and 15+x=20 therefore 4x=15+x. Likewise if x=-3 then |4x|=|-12| or simply 12 and |15+x|=|12| or simply 12.

OpenStudy (jagatuba):

However, if x=3 then 4x=12 and 15+3=18, therefore |4x|≠|15+x|.
